LOW FOUR SOUNDCHECK PANEL: Sustaining Music Higher Education in Manchester

Representatives from the the major Higher Education institutions in Greater Manchester come together to discuss the opportunities and challenges facing our unique musical ecosystem. Topics will include contemporary motivations for studying and working in Music HE, the funding landscape for music research, changing power dynamics between theoretical and practical work, and best practices for equipping students for the professional demands of the future.

Hosted by University of Salford’s Dr. Maria Perevedentseva

Low Four Soundcheck, examines the health of Manchester’s vibrant music scenes in 2024. Soundcheck assesses our recording and live economies, including available commercial, charitable, governmental and educational support networks.

Produced in partnership with the University of Salford and UK Research and Innovation, four panels of industry professionals, experts and musicians will debate pressing issues faced by Manchester's music communities. Low Four Soundcheck will conclude with a live showcase and networking evening, and live-streamed Manchester music performances.
